Cale Yarborough Early Life

The early life of Cale Yarborough was marked by adversity. The tragic death of his father in a private airplane crash when he was just 10 years old set the stage for a challenging upbringing. However, his first taste of auto racing at the Southern 500 during his teenage years ignited a passion that would become the driving force behind his remarkable career.

Cale Yarborough Education

While Cale Yarborough initially received an athletic scholarship to Clemson University, his path diverged when he chose racing over football. The legendary moment where his football coach, Frank Howard, gave him an ultimatum race or play football foretold the trajectory of Yarborough’s career. Opting for racing, he embarked on a journey that would define him.

Cale Yarborough Career

Cale Yarborough

Yarborough’s NASCAR debut in 1957 marked the beginning of a storied career. The subsequent years saw him evolve into a dominant force in the sport. Winning nine races in 1976, nine in 1977, and 10 in 1978, each time securing the points championship, showcased his unparalleled skill on the track. His success extended beyond NASCAR, with four Daytona 500 victories and active participation in open-wheel racing, including four appearances in the prestigious Indianapolis 500.

Cale Yarborough’s impact reached beyond his achievements on the racetrack. In 1988, his final season, he won the Atlanta Journal 500, underlining his enduring competitive spirit. Moreover, his ownership of Cale Yarborough Motorsports added a new chapter to his involvement in NASCAR, further solidifying his status as a prominent figure in the racing community.
